I've seen this or something similar to this at Wetspot. It's a
Labiobarbus specie. It's either a Labiobarbus festivus or leptocheilus.

Its festivus and on segrets farms list too. Old list anyway. Good temperament and shoaling medium to large fish. Not picky with food. Should be a good addition Polyaddict86 Polyaddict86 . Good eye Vancouver_98683 Vancouver_98683 !
